DESCRIPTION OF WORK
This position focuses on supervising testing procedures, evaluating horses, and supporting the daily racing program at Meadows Racetrack. It also involves providing medical oversight, documentation, and communication with racing officials. As a Temporary State Veterinarian, you will perform the following duties:
Test Barn Oversight:
Supervise sample collection, blood gas testing, and related records for pre and post race procedures
Medication Monitoring:
Oversee eligibility and record keeping for horses approved for respiratory bleeder treatments
Pre Race Checks:
Conduct paddock inspections on horses before they compete
Medical Evaluation:
Examine horses and notify judges if an animal is unfit for racing
Emergency Response:
Provide urgent treatment when a private veterinarian is not available
Program Participation:
Attend required meetings and document necropsy information according to policy Interested in learning more? Additional details regarding this position can be found in the position description.
Work Schedule and Additional Information:
Part-time, per diem employment Work hours are 9:30 AM to 5:30 PM, Tuesday - Saturday. Work schedule is vendor controlled and is determined by the racing schedule.

REQUIRED EXPERIENCE, TRAINING & ELIGIBILITY QUALIFICATIONS
Minimum Experience and Training Requirements:
Graduation from a Doctor of Veterinary Medicine or Veterinary Medical Doctor program.
Special Requirement:
This position requires possession of a valid license to practice veterinary medicine as issued by a State Board of Veterinary Medical Examiners.
